1964 Ford Fairlane 500 4dr.   57,xxx original miles.  All matching numbers.  260 cu.in. V8, The car starts, runs, stops very well.  It shifts and drivers very well.  It is a manual steering, manual drum, 3 spd, column shift manual car.  Its a pleasure to drive.  It is equipted with its original working AM radio (dash speaker was replaced).  Seats have no tears or rips, carpet is original, again, with no rips or worn areas.  It is a little faded though.  All electrical items work properly, including the optional back up lights.  The underside is very solid with nothing more than surface rust - no holes.  

Here is a list of recent work done to the car:

Paint is the orig. color, repaint a couple of years back at a cost of $3000 by the previous owner.  1964s are know for front rail frame rot due to the poor design of these areas.  This car was no exception!  Therefore, the R&L front framerail sections by the LCA strut were replaced and the lower radiator support was replaced.  During the frame work, the 260 engine  and engine bay was detailed.  A new radiator, fuel pump, water pump, thermostat and all new hoses were installed.  The original Autolite 2100 carb was rebuilt and works wonderfully.  The coil, wires, cap, rotor, distributor and plugs were all replaced..  3 seatbelts were added to the back seat area.  Originally, this car did not have rear seatbelts.  The brake drums, some of the brake lines, the master cylinder, brake shoes  and brake light switch were all replaced.   The heater box was removed and cleaned. New defroster hoses were installed too.  The old ones were paper and fell apart as they were removed. All suspension grease fitting were greased. New gearbox and rear differential oil were installed.  This car is completely road worthy and ready to drive.  Tires are 195-75-14 whitewall radials with 75% of the tread remaining.  There is some light pitting on the potmetal trim both inside and outside of the car (door handles, C pillar script).  I have lots of original receipts showing work done over the years by the original owner.  Most have mileage recorded, which will support the claim that the 57K miles is true and accurate. 

This is an excellent driver quality family sedan for cruising!  2 less doors and it would be easily twice the price!  64 is considered the most desireable year for the Fairlaines, primarily due to the Thunderbolt cars!

There are a few SMALL details / repairs that need to be done to this car, here is the list.  1) Windshield is cracked, a new one is $270. 2) The windlace around the headliner/door openings needs to be replaced. I already purchased the new "C" windlace and new 1/2" round windlace - on hand and will go with the car.  3) The rear parking brake cable sticks ($56 from Mac's) 4) The front seat belts do not adjust properly, they need cleaning and lubrication to work properly.  Rear belts are new 'aviation style" belts. 5)  "Cat Wiskers" or window sweeps need replacing - I have a new full set that will go with the car. 6) paint has a few very small bubbles, hardly noticeable.  There are no dents, but a few lights scratches here and there that occurred during storage over the past couple of years.

Additional pictures: I have detailed pictures of how the front frame rail repairs were done.  The front rails and radiator crossmember were Crites sections, grafted into place by plug and full seam MIG weld.  Its rock solid.    I also have pictures of 3 small rust bubble areas. The "newer" paint is ~3 yrs. old, but the car was not driven in that time.  There are 3-4 small 1/4 "dots" /bubbles on the front right edge of the hood.  There are 2 very small areas of bubbling behind the right rear and left rear tire.    I cannot post anymore picts here, 24 is the max.  So if you request the picts....I will send them to you.

I was asked about the exhaust:  its the OEM type single exhaust.  Cast Iron stock manifolds, Y pipe, into a single muffler / tailpipe out the right side.  The other day I noticed there was a muffler leak at a seam.  Today (11/2), I just had the muffler shop replace the muffler and tailpipe with a new one.  No exhaust leaks.
